Possibly the best lunch specials (around US$6.50) in town can be found at the creative
Café Vinilo (Almirante Montt 448, tel. 0322/230665), which takes its name from the record-album decor covering the walls. The menu is eclectic, but the bread deserves special mention; the service is casual but attentive, the music good but unintrusive.
Reached by Ascensor El Peral, La Colombina (Pasaje Apolo 91, Paseo Yugoeslavo, tel. 0322/236254, www.lacolombina.cl) has fine food and an even finer panoramic dining room, open Tuesday to Saturday for lunch and dinner, Sunday for lunch only; it also has a pub open Thursday to Saturday. Immediately downhill, Apolo 77 (Pasaje Apolo 77, tel. 0322/734862) has an excellent reputation.
Though it has attractive ambience and fine service, Samsara (Almirante Montt 427, tel. 099/2513467, www.samsararestaurante.cl) falls short of the best Thai food; the surprisingly bland three-course dinners (US$15–21 pp) feature a single entrée only, but do include salad, rice and dessert.
